Ever sinceFIFA 23was announced by EA, fans have beenpredicting the highest-rated players ofFIFA 23. The ratings of FIFA players depend upon their performance on the field in the previous season. As expected, top players like Lionel Messi, Neymar Jr, Cristiano Ronaldo, and Kylian Mbappe feature as the top-rated players in the latest title of the game series. For the first time in the history of the famed game series, Karim Benzema has featured among the highest-rated players with an overall rating of 91.

Karim Benzema has deservedly made his place among the highest-rated players of the newest edition of theFIFAgame series after single-handedly leading Real Madrid to a Champions League title and a La-Liga title in the 2021-22 season. Karim Benzema isn’t the only player with an overall rating of 91; he is accompanied by Lionel Messi, Kevin De Bruyne, Robert Lewandowski, and Kylian Mbappe, who features on the cover of the last edition of the game series. Lionel Messi, arguably the greatest football player of all time, has dropped 2 points fromFIFA 22after an average season at PSG.
Lionel Messi’s eternal rival, Cristiano Ronaldo, has an overall rating of 90. He is accompanied by the Egyptian winger, Liverpool star Mohammed Salah, Real Madrid goalkeeper Thibaut Courtois, Dutch defender Virgil Van Dijk, and the German sweeper keeper Manuel Neuer, arguably the greatest goalkeeper of all time.
Brazil National team captain Neymar Jr., who plays on the left side of PSG’s ferocious attack, is rated 89, along with Bayern stars Joshua Kimmich and Sadio Mane. Tottenham Hotspur’s voracious attacking duo Harry Kane and Heung Min Son, Manchester United’s newest addition Casemiro and Chelsea’s Kante, along with highly rated goalkeepers Allison and Jan Oblak, accompany Neymar Jr. and co with an overall rating of 89.
